2. Shin Chan: En busca de las bolas perdidas (Pursuit of the Ball of Dark) Hearing Sonia Torrecilla (Shin chan) and the legendary
The Nohara family gets caught in a war between two clans fighting over a pair of glowing marbles that can revive an ancient evil.
The banter between the Nohara family and the three transgender brothers who protect them features some of the funniest localized dialogue in Spanish television history. It is non-stop laughter from start to finish.
